WebThe building process is simple: stack the block, lay rebar, brace the wall and pour concrete. Four-foot lifts are recommended with a 3/8" aggregate at a 5"-5.5" slump. WebICF forms cost an average of $3.50 to $4.00 per square foot. Once you factor in additional costs like concrete, rebar, hardware, labor, insurance, etc, the average total cost using ICF forms can be around 15-20% more than stud framing.
